Glow Plug

Fig 1: Identifying Glow Plug
GLL155019Courtesy of VOLVO CARS CORPORATION

The glow plug is positioned so that part of it is in the combustion chamber. It has a wire that starts to glow when it receives current from the control module. The glow plug is activated by the control module and then ignites the fuel/air mixture in the combustion chamber.

The control module also uses the glow plug to register whether there is a flame in the combustion chamber. The signal from the glow plug is used to switch off the heater, etc.

There are diagnostics for the electronics of the glow plug.
